Description
Marshalls Place is a delightful Grade II listed house, which is believed to date in part from the 17th century with later 18th, 19th and 21st century additions. During the 1940s Marshalls Place was home to the artist Edie Lamont. Edie had been at St John's Wood Art School during the 1930's with fellow painter, John Minton, who was also a frequent visitor to the property, using the detached cottage (now annexe) as his studio, and a plaque features on the exterior wall.

Location
The pretty village of Sutton Valence (1.5 miles) has a post office, gp surgery and public house. More extensive shopping can be found in Headcorn (5 miles), Maidstone (5 miles), Tenterden (14 miles) and Tunbridge Wells (18.2 miles).
Headcorn and Staplehurst stations (4.2 and 5.5 miles respectively) offer commuter services to Charing Cross and Cannon Street. A high speed train service runs from Ashford (16.5 miles) to London St Pancras in about 37 minutes.
There is an excellent selection of schools in the area including Sutton Valence Preparatory and Senior Schools, Sutton Valence Primary School, Dulwich Preparatory, Benenden School and the Grammar Schools in Ashford, Tonbridge, Tunbridge Wells and Maidstone.
The M20 J8 connects with the remainder of the country’s motorway network providing links with Gatwick and Heathrow Airports, London and the Channel Tunnel Terminus.
